Ant Financial, the affiliate of China’s Alibaba Group Holding Ltd that agreed to buy money transfer company MoneyGram International Inc for $1.2 billion, has resubmitted the deal for U.S. review, people familiar with the matter said.
The deal is the latest and most high-profile transaction to be refiled this year with the Committee on Foreign Investment in the United States (CFIUS), a secretive government panel which reviews acquisitions by foreign entities for potential national security risks.
